Apple Sues Samsung Over Galaxy Products

According to Wall Street Journal Apple has sued Samsung Electronics for copying “the look and feel” of its iPad tablet and iPhone smartphones. The lawsuit claims several of Samsung’s smartphones and tablet — the Galaxy S 4G, Epic 4G, Nexus S and the Galaxy Tab — copy Apple’s intellectual property.

MSI Core i3-based CX640 And CR640 Laptops

MSI’s newly designed C Series notebooks which marry Intel next gen Core processing with clutter free design and refined form factor and new features of MSI CX640 and CR640 address myriad of mainstream computing needs.Both pack an Intel Core i3-2310M processor, 4GB of RAM and a 500GB hard drive while the silver CX640 upgrades things from the basic integrated Intel HD 3000 graphics on the black CR640 model to NVIDIA’s GeForce GT 520M with Optimus technology………..
